Sequential design for estimating levels with low response rates in potato drop tests and other binary response experiments

Summary
Tests were to be made to estimate the ED 10 for surface splitting of potatoes; that is the dropping height for which on average 10% of potatoes sustain a surface split. To got good estimates for the ED 10 it is necessary to drop potatoes from heights close to this level. It was decided that a sequential procedure should be used to alter drop heights so that most drops would be made from heights close to the ED 10. Several procedures were investigated by calculation of large-sample properties of estimators and computer simulation of experiments. A procedure was then chosen for the drop tests. Results show that this procedure is easy to use, and also yields satisfactory estimates of ED 10s.
